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Green Shield-Moss | Large-eared Pied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Bryophyta |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Bryopsida (Bryopsida)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Buxbaumiales (Buxbaumiales)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Buxbaumiaceae | Vespertilionidae |
| Genus | Buxbaumia | Chalinolobus |
| Species | Buxbaumia viridis | Chalinolobus dwyeri |
